TutorialDiffusionDiffusion means that the net movement of particles (molecules) is from an area of high concentration to low concentration.Graph of the simple and facilitated diffusion taking into account the rate of uptake and the concentrationIf the particles can move through the lipid bilayer by simple diffusion, then there is no limit to the number that can fit through the membrane. The rate of diffusion increases linearly as we add more particles to one side of the membrane.If the particles can only pass through protein channels, then the rate of diffusion is determined by the number of channels as well as the number of particles.Once the channels operate at their maximal rate, a further increase in particle numbers no longer increases the apparent rate of diffusion. At this limited rate we describe the protein channel as being saturated.The cartoon illustrates several points about facilitated diffusion. The particles are more concentrated on one side of the membrane, and yet they can move in both directions. However, the net movement is from high particle concentration to low. The karyotype is the process in which images of the chromosomes of an individual are used. These images used for confirmation of the chromosome complement of the individual that include the number of chromosomes and look for abnormal numbers or structures of chromosomes.
Karyotypes are made by standardized staining procedures that give the image of the number and structure of the chromosomes of an individual. It gives an idea of size, shape, number, or any type of alteration in the chromosomes.

Coat color in horses is a complex trait that involves several genes. The most well-known coat colors are black, bay, and chestnut. However, there are many variations and combinations of these colors, such as the tan color observed in this colt.
The color of the eyes is not related to the coat color and is determined by a different set of genes. Nutritional supplements may play a role in the overall health and development of the colt, but they are not likely to affect its coat color.
